View 40 miles of London Skyline
After such a long wait, The Shard is finally complete and has now opened its doors to the public to experience one of the most breathtaking views in Europe. Standing tall at 1,016 ft high, and covered in glass panes, it boats an observation deck which opens for visitors in March and offers views that spans 40 miles across London. It is the English equivalent of the Eiffel Tower, and a must see when visiting the Capital. Adult tickets are expected to start from £24.95 and with the viewing platform located on the 72nd floor (highest viewing point) you will be sure to be left breathless at a height of 245 metres.
